About the role: The Deals Tax Management Team Advisory Group is a specialist tax team that advises on the tax and commercial issues related to the design, implementation, and operation of management and employee incentives, either on the sale or acquisition of a business or when new incentives are required. Our clients are predominantly top and mid-tier investors in the Private Equity ("PE") market or the board-level C-suite of PE-backed portfolio companies.
What your days will look like:
- Being part of a team assisting on projects involving both UK and global tax advice before, during, or after transactions, which may include:
- Advising management/PE investors on the implementation of a Management Incentive Plan (MIP) during and post-transaction, equity resets, joiners/leavers events mid-cycle, etc.
- Preparation for exits such as sales to new PE investors/trade buyers or float processes, including tax due diligence.
- Working with a team on demanding, fast-paced projects, delivering bespoke technical advice, communicating complex issues effectively, and encouraging coaching within the team.
- Assisting with developing relationships with clients, internal markets, key external intermediaries, and junior team members.
- Supporting business development activities by helping identify and research opportunities with new and existing clients, including proposals and networking events.
